    3. Hi Listers, Saw this on Home Matters (Discovery Channel) today. It's just right for us, broader and longer than the standard sold for children's use. Tempera paint is washable and used by young children. It can probably be found in craft stores and five and dimes (Really!). --------------------- Sidewalk Chalk 2 C. Water 2 C. Plaster of Paris 2 Tbl Tempera Paint (Wet or Dry) Toilet Paper Tubes with duct tape over one end Combine and stir together. Let stand a few minutes. Place tubes on cookie sheet lined with foil or wax paper. Pour mixture into holders, let stand until semi-firm. Remove holders and let dry completely - ready to use in about 1 to 1 1/2 hrs. (reminder, never pour plaster down sink). Dick McCracken Towanda, PA -- Plan Your Work... Work Your Plan...
